For the second week in a row, a Wisconsin TimberRattler has been named the Midwest League Player of the Week. Enrique Fernandez had a huge week in Peoria where the Rattlers won five of six games. He batted 11 of 21 (.527) with a pair of home runs, four doubles, five runs batted in and seven runs scored. Last week, Gregory Barrios captured the award for Wisconsin which returns home in the midst of a five game winning streak. At 15-6 they share the division lead and they open a weeklong series against Great Lakes, winners of 7 straight and at 14-7, leading their division. The first of a six game series gets underway at Neuroscience Group Field at Fox Cities Stadium at 6:40 PM Tuesday night.
